ESPN2

Tonight in Chumash Casino in Santa Ynez, CA veterans Randall Bailey tries to land a big right hand, against the persistent if not past it Julio Diaz. The undercard features Puerto Rican prospect and former Olympian Jonathan "Butter" Gonzalez who looks to add a 13th KO in 13 fights as a pro. His opponent from the Contender Season 2 had a year off after failing a post fight drug test, he has had one fight since then against no-hoper Pat Coleman and has been out of the ring for 29 months.

Showtime

Tonight at Buffalo Bill's in Primm, NV featured some guys that are going to be tested, should be a good card. American Heavyweight prospect Seth Mitchell will likely get his chin tested against Evans "The Sandman Quinn". Also the all action lion caged Sharif Bogere steps in against Raymundo Beltran (fighting out of Phoenix, AZ)
